BY TECHNOLOGY TYPE:

Smart rugby balls are transforming the game with advanced technology that enhances tracking and performance analysis. GPS-enabled smart rugby balls help coaches and players monitor movement, positioning, and distance covered during matches and training. This data improves strategic planning and player efficiency. RFID-embedded smart rugby balls offer real-time tracking and authentication, ensuring accuracy in gameplay and inventory management. These balls help referees and teams maintain fairness by detecting ball location and movement with precision. Bluetooth-connected smart rugby balls enable instant data transfer to mobile apps, providing players with insights on speed, spin, and handling techniques.

The demand for high-tech rugby balls continues to rise as teams look for innovative training solutions. Enhanced data collection and real-time feedback drive market growth across professional and amateur leagues. With continuous advancements, smart rugby balls are becoming essential tools for performance optimization.

BY COMPONENT:

Smart rugby balls rely on key components to enhance performance tracking and gameplay accuracy. Battery type plays a crucial role in ensuring continuous power for sensors and data transmission. Long-lasting and rechargeable batteries improve durability and efficiency during training and matches. Sensor modules collect real-time data on ball movement, speed, and impact. These advanced sensors help players and coaches analyze performance with precision. Reliable sensor integration enhances gameplay insights and supports skill development.

Outer material affects grip, durability, and overall performance of smart rugby balls. High-quality materials improve handling and weather resistance, ensuring consistency in different playing conditions. Innovations in outer material design contribute to better control and enhanced gameplay experience.

Smart Rugby Balls Market Dynamic Factors

Drivers:

  • Growing adoption of sports analytics in rugby training and matches
  • Rising demand for real-time performance tracking and data insights
  • Increasing investment in smart sports equipment by professional teams
  • Advancements in sensor technology and wireless connectivity
  • Expanding popularity of rugby across new regions

Restraints:

  • High cost of smart rugby balls compared to traditional ones
  • Limited awareness and adoption in amateur and grassroots-level rugby
  • Battery life and durability concerns affecting long-term usage
  • Compatibility issues with existing training and coaching systems

Opportunities:

  • Integration of AI and IoT for enhanced data analysis and insights
  • Expansion into emerging rugby markets with rising sports infrastructure
  • Growing interest from training academies and amateur leagues
  • Partnerships with sports brands and tech companies for product innovation

Challenges:

  • Maintaining accuracy and reliability of sensor-based tracking
  • Overcoming resistance to technology adoption in traditional training methods
  • Ensuring regulatory compliance and standardization across different leagues
  • Addressing cybersecurity concerns in connected smart rugby balls
